Learning Objectives The following are the learning objectives of this session. At the end of this session, the participant will be able to:

• Describe the opioid crisis in the District of Columbia

• Describe what the District of Columbia is doing to combat the crisis

• List different types of opioids, including fentanyl, and their effects

• Discuss signs of addiction • Describe the three Food and Drug Administration approved medication-assisted treatments (MAT)

• Know where to go for treatment and recovery support services

• Give examples of harm reduction • Identify signs of an opioid overdose

• Discuss the benefits of the Good Samaritan Law
